Unpredictable Strafing
Basic strafing is common, but advanced players randomize their movements with irregular side steps, crouch toggles, and sprint bursts. By mixing these actions together, you break enemy aim and force them to adjust constantly. Predictability is death in Tarkov—unpredictable strafing turns you into a nightmare to track.

Consistency kills, but unpredictability saves your life.
Slide Peeking and Quick Leaning
Leaning left or right is useful, but when paired with sudden slides or crouches, it becomes a powerful evasive tactic. Enemies expect stationary peeks, not aggressive slide angles. By practicing lean and crouch timing, you expose only minimal parts of your body while forcing enemies into panicked sprays.
Slides and leans make every corner your personal cover advantage.
Movement Tactics Overview
| Tactic | Execution | Effect |
|---|---|---|
| Unpredictable Strafing | Mix side steps with crouches and sprints | Breaks enemy aim tracking |
| Slide Peeking | Combine slides with lean mechanics | Expose less, shoot faster |
| Crouch Spam | Rapid crouch toggling mid-firefight | Throws off headshot accuracy |

These tactics make you a moving target that’s nearly impossible to hit consistently.
Using Terrain to Stay Alive
Movement isn’t only about strafes and slides—it’s also about terrain exploitation. Hills, stairs, and debris create uneven fighting environments. By moving erratically across vertical surfaces, you make enemies miss shots that would otherwise hit on flat ground. Terrain mastery is one of the biggest advantages in Tarkov, letting you outmaneuver squads without needing superior gear.
Terrain is as much a weapon as your rifle—use it to dodge bullets and dictate fights.
